Does Perfume Expire if Opened?

The simple answer is yes, perfume does expire, whether it's opened or not. However, the rate of degradation varies significantly depending on several factors. Opened perfumes generally expire faster than unopened ones due to exposure to air, light, and temperature fluctuations. These factors cause the volatile aromatic compounds within the fragrance to oxidize and break down, altering the scent profile and potentially diminishing its potency. Think of it like a fine wine: exposure to air changes its flavor profile over time. The same principle applies to perfume.

Chanel Perfume Life Expectancy: A Closer Look

Determining the precise life expectancy of a Chanel perfume is challenging. Chanel doesn't explicitly print an expiration date on their bottles, unlike some food products. This lack of a printed date doesn't mean the perfume is immortal, however. Generally, unopened Chanel perfumes can retain their optimal scent and quality for three to five years, sometimes even longer if stored correctly. Once opened, the lifespan significantly shortens, typically to one to three years.

Several factors influence the longevity of a Chanel perfume after opening:

* Storage Conditions: This is arguably the most crucial factor. Exposure to direct sunlight, extreme temperatures (both hot and cold), and humidity accelerates the degradation process. Ideal storage involves a cool, dark, and dry place, away from direct sunlight and significant temperature fluctuations. A cool, dark closet or drawer is usually a good choice.

* Type of Perfume: Different types of fragrances have varying lifespans. Parfums (the most concentrated form) tend to last longer than Eau de Parfums, Eau de Toilettes, and Eau de Colognes. This is because they contain a higher concentration of fragrance oils, which are less susceptible to oxidation. Chanel offers fragrances in all these concentrations, so the type of perfume will impact its lifespan.

* Formula Complexity: Fragrances with a large number of ingredients, like Chanel No. 5 with its over 80 components, may be slightly more susceptible to degradation over time. The interaction of these various compounds can lead to subtle shifts in the scent profile as some ingredients break down faster than others.

* Bottle Material: While less of a direct factor than storage, the material of the perfume bottle can indirectly influence longevity. A poorly sealed or damaged bottle allows for more rapid evaporation and oxidation of the fragrance.
